近日,國際關聯資料基準委員會(Linked Data Benchmark Council,以下簡稱LDBC)公佈了社交網路測試互動式負載(SNB INTERACTIVE WORKLOAD,以下簡稱為SNB)最新結果,華為雲圖引擎服務GES成功透過所有宣告式查詢語言基準測試。GES作為以宣告式查詢語言 (如Cypher、SQL等) 為介面的通用圖資料庫引擎,首次在關鍵效能指標每秒併發查詢數量上突破4W ops/s,為第二名的3000倍。該突破意味著採用圖引擎服務GES的領域應用,如社交媒體APP、金融風控等場景下的查詢速度和使用者體驗有望大幅提升。
來源:https://ldbcouncil.org/benchmarks/snb-interactive/
LDBC是圖資料庫領域權威的基準指南制定者與測試標準釋出機構,SNB測試透過模擬社交網路圖,並模擬該網路上三年間出現的各類長短查詢需求,包括基礎的增刪改查以及更復雜的圖上多跳、最短路徑查詢等,覆蓋了圖資料庫領域中線上事務型別的常見查詢。SNB測試又分為以宣告式程式語言(如Cypher、SQL等)為基礎的“宣告式基準測試“和基於C++、Rust等程式語言進行硬編碼的“指令式基準測試“。基於絕大多數使用者以宣告式介面進行查詢的實際情況,GES選擇了其中更具有挑戰性的宣告式基準測試。以宣告式程式語言Cypher語言為介面,GES大幅度提高了SNB宣告式基準測試的世界記錄 (突破4W ops/s,為原記錄的3000倍)。GES作為通用圖資料庫首次在宣告式測試中達成可以媲美基於C++、 Rust等程式語言進行硬編碼的指令式測試效能結果,這表明GES具備業界獨一無二的高效能和易用性。
在測試中,LDBC官方透過開源測試驅動程式在2小時04分內發起近3億次宣告式複雜Cypher語句查詢,結果表明GES支援每秒高達4萬次併發查詢。如此高效能的達成,是由於華為雲依託自身雄厚的技術積累和學術界的最新資料庫理論突破,全面重構了GES圖資料庫架構,並深度最佳化了其中的最佳化器和執行器。具體而言,華為雲對最佳化器和執行器中的向量化執行時、底層執行運算元、運算元融合等模組結合新一代資料庫理論,進行了大幅度增強。這有效支撐了GES在LDBC測試中以3000倍的領先優勢大幅度重新整理宣告式權威榜單世界紀錄。
作為國內首個商用的圖資料庫雲服務,GES已廣泛應用於社交應用、企業關係分析、風控、推薦、輿情、防欺詐等具有豐富關係資料的場景。目前相關創新技術如基於最新資料庫理論的新一代圖資料庫架構、向量化執行時等,已經應用於GES全新一代核心,在實時計算效能上實現了數量級的提升,能夠為客戶提供更好的服務。例如在某電商的財經風控系統中,GES的效能提升為客戶帶來了十倍以上提速;在國內頭部商查企業的股權穿透場景中,透過GES讓查詢速度得到了顯著提升。這些應用場景都證明了GES強大的線上業務決策分析能力。此外,GES與國內某大型銀行合作的GraphRAG專案進一步加速了複雜圖資料處理效率,為金融行業提供了強有力的支援。未來,GES將會逐步開放高效能、高易用性產品能力,充分挖掘資料潛在價值的同時為使用者創造極致效能體驗。
點選關注,第一時間瞭解華為雲新鮮技術~